/* ::::: http://cdn1.officelivecontent.com/2.02.4527.0/WebHosting/_layouts/4105/wh/stylesV2/masterroot.css ::::: */

.MS_MasterBottomAD { font-family: Verdana; font-size: 11px; text-align: right; vertical-align: top; }
.MS_MasterGlobalLinks { text-align: left; }
.MS_MasterHeader, .MS_MasterBody, .MS_MasterFooter { vertical-align: top; }
.MS_MasterLeftNav { vertical-align: top; }
body { margin: 0pt; }
html body { text-align: -moz-center; }
p { margin-top: 0pt; margin-bottom: 0pt; }
.MSC_HeaderText { font-size: 24px; margin: 0pt; }
.MSC_GlobalLinksFrame { white-space: nowrap; padding: 0pt; }
.MSC_SearchBox { height: 13px; width: 287px; border-width: 1px medium 1px 1px; border-style: solid none solid solid; border-color: rgb(155, 159, 162) -moz-use-text-color rgb(155, 159, 162) rgb(155, 159, 162); -moz-border-top-colors: none; -moz-border-right-colors: none; -moz-border-bottom-colors: none; -moz-border-left-colors: none; -moz-border-image: none; background-color: rgb(255, 255, 255); font-family: Verdana; font-size: 11px; padding: 6px 0pt 7px 7px; }
.MSC_SearchBoxGhostedText { color: rgb(161, 161, 161); font-style: italic; }
.MSC_SearchButton { border-width: 1px 1px 1px medium; border-style: solid solid solid none; border-color: rgb(155, 159, 162) rgb(155, 159, 162) rgb(155, 159, 162) -moz-use-text-color; -moz-border-top-colors: none; -moz-border-right-colors: none; -moz-border-bottom-colors: none; -moz-border-left-colors: none; -moz-border-image: none; background-color: rgb(255, 255, 255); padding: 2px; }
.MSC_GlobalLinksSearchFrame { padding: 0pt; }
.MSC_PrimaryNavLinkFrame { white-space: nowrap; padding: 5px 10px; }
.MSC_SecondaryNavLinkFrame { padding: 5px; white-space: nowrap; }
.MS_WH_ZoneRow { width: 100%; }
.MS_WH_ZoneSpacing {  }
.MS_WH_ZoneContent { padding: 3px; overflow-x: hidden; }
/* ::::: http://cdn1.officelivecontent.com/2.02.4527.0/WebHosting/_layouts/4105/wh/stylesV2/tables.css ::::: */

/* ::::: http://bdlsintl.com/theme.css ::::: */

.BG_Mid { background-color: rgb(135, 165, 131); }
.BG_Dark { background-color: rgb(98, 162, 89); }
.F_VeryLight { color: rgb(255, 255, 255); }
body { text-align: center; background-color: rgb(255, 255, 255); background-image: url('ecd2a79d-a3ad-4175-b5be-a05274122807.jpeg'); background-position: left top; background-repeat: repeat-x; font-family: 'Trebuchet MS','Lucida Grande',sans-serif; font-size: 10pt; color: rgb(0, 0, 0); }
.MS_MasterFrame { margin-left: auto; margin-right: auto; }
td, th { font-family: 'Trebuchet MS','Lucida Grande',sans-serif; font-size: 10pt; }
.MS_MasterFrame { width: 780px; }
.MSC_SiteWidth, .MS_MasterHeader, .MS_MasterGlobalLinks, .MS_MasterPrimaryNav, .MS_MasterFooter, .MS_MasterTopAD, .MS_MasterBottomAD { width: 100%; }
.MSC_HeaderDescription { font-size: 12px; margin: 0px; }
.MSC_PrimaryNavFrame { background: none repeat scroll 0% 0% rgb(135, 165, 131); width: 100%; margin: 1px 0px 5px; text-align: left; }
.MSC_PrimaryNavLink { color: rgb(255, 255, 255); font-size: 12px; text-decoration: none; }
.MSC_PrimaryNavLink:hover { color: rgb(255, 255, 255); font-size: 12px; }
.MSC_PrimaryNavLink:visited { color: rgb(255, 255, 255); font-size: 12px; text-decoration: none; }
.MSC_PrimaryNavLinkFrame-On { background: none repeat scroll 0% 0% rgb(253, 243, 197); white-space: nowrap; padding: 5px 10px; }
.MSC_PrimaryNavLink-On { color: rgb(50, 88, 132); font-size: 12px; text-decoration: none; font-weight: bold; }
.MSC_PrimaryNavLink-On:hover { color: rgb(50, 88, 132); font-size: 12px; font-weight: bold; }
.MSC_PrimaryNavLink-On:visited { color: rgb(50, 88, 132); font-size: 12px; text-decoration: none; font-weight: bold; }
.MSC_PrimaryNavTopSpace { height: 1px; background: none repeat scroll 0% 0% rgb(0, 0, 0); }
.MSC_PrimaryNavBottomSpace { height: 1px; background: none repeat scroll 0% 0% rgb(222, 238, 220); }
.MS_MasterLeftNav { background: none repeat scroll 0% 0% rgb(222, 238, 220); }
.MSC_SecondaryNavFrame { background: none repeat scroll 0% 0% rgb(253, 243, 197); width: 100%; text-align: left; }
.MSC_SecondaryNavLink { color: rgb(50, 88, 132); font-size: 10pt; text-decoration: none; }
.MSC_SecondaryNavLink:hover { color: rgb(50, 88, 132); font-size: 10pt; }
.MSC_SecondaryNavLink:visited { color: rgb(50, 88, 132); font-size: 10pt; text-decoration: none; }
.MSC_SecondaryNavTopSpace { background: none repeat scroll 0% 0% rgb(135, 165, 131); height: 1px; }
.MSC_SecondaryNavBottomSpace { background: none repeat scroll 0% 0% rgb(255, 255, 255); height: 1px; }
.MSC_SecondaryNavLinkFrame-On { white-space: nowrap; padding: 5px; background: none repeat scroll 0% 0% rgb(255, 255, 255); }
.MSC_SecondaryNavLink-On { padding: 5px; font-size: 10pt; font-weight: bold; color: rgb(50, 88, 132); text-decoration: none; }
.MSC_SecondaryNavLink-On:hover { padding: 5px; font-size: 10pt; font-weight: bold; color: rgb(50, 88, 132); }
.MSC_SecondaryNavLink-On:visited { padding: 5px; font-size: 10pt; font-weight: bold; color: rgb(50, 88, 132); text-decoration: none; }
.MS_MasterBody { background: none repeat scroll 0% 0% rgb(255, 255, 255); }
.MSC_Body { padding: 10px; text-align: left; background: none repeat scroll 0% 0% rgb(255, 255, 255); height: 100%; }
.MSC_FooterFrame { background: none repeat scroll 0% 0% rgb(98, 162, 89); padding: 5px; text-align: center; }
.MSC_FooterText { color: rgb(255, 255, 255); font-size: 10pt; }
